How the site Craigslist works

Craigslist is an internet store that lets people buy and sell things directly in a certain area. Users can easily comprehend the layout: they choose their area, a category, and then search through or post listings. “Real estate—by owner” is usually the best place for persons who want to sell their homes.

When you sign up for an account, you can construct a listing that includes pictures, prices, and information about the property. The platform cares more about being clear than being flashy. There are no sophisticated tools for formatting or advanced options for marketing. How well you show off your home will impact how well it sells.

Every listing should include vital information such as the square footage, number of bedrooms and bathrooms, lot size, neighborhood features, and asking price. If you give clear contact information, it will be easier for buyers to get in touch with you.

How to Write a Good Craigslist Ad

A good post starts with a title that gets people’s attention. This is your first chance to get people’s attention. Try using a more particular phrase like “Renovated 3-Bedroom Home with Spacious Backyard” instead of just “House for Sale.” More precise phrases get more hits.

The body of the listing should feature content that is easy to read and well-organized. Include the square footage, the number of bedrooms and baths, any recent improvements, and any other aspects that stick out. Tell us if you’ve put on a new roof, acquired new appliances, or updated the flooring. People who buy items enjoy it when they are clear and thorough.

Pictures are really significant. Use natural light wherever you can, and take shots of each main area from angles that demonstrate how big it is and how it is set up. Exterior photos should highlight the front of the house, the backyard, and any other notable aspects outside. To show off your home at its finest, clean and organize it before taking shots.

Make sure to end your listing with a clear call to action. If someone is interested in buying the property, tell them to get in touch with you. Provide correct contact information and be ready to respond swiftly.

Making Sure Your Post Stands Out

You need to do more than just deliver information to stand out. Think about what buyers want and utilize keywords that are linked to your listing in a way that makes sense. Buyers could prefer words like “move-in ready,” “recently updated,” or “prime location.”

The time of day is also essential. Because more people are online on weekends and at night, posting then usually makes your content easier to find. Reposting your listing every so often keeps it near the top of search results.

You may also make your home more enticing by talking about the lifestyle it offers. Talk about nearby parks, restaurants, schools, or routes to get to work. When people look at a house, they usually see more than just the house itself. They also imagine how they will live there every day. Giving customers small incentives, like letting them pick their own closing date or including certain appliances, could make them more interested.

How to Avoid Common Craigslist Scams

You may find goods on Craigslist, but you have to be careful. Knowing about these kinds of fraud could help you protect your money and property. Sellers should always be on the alert for unusual requests or buyers who are too eager to finish deals quickly.

Don’t give out personal or financial information too soon whenever you can, keep your first message on the site. Watch out for customers who don’t want to meet in person or want to pay in unexpected ways.

How to Find Warning Signs in Real Estate Deals

People who want to buy something without seeing it first or who suggest intricate payment plans are often red flags. If someone requests you to take contact off-platform immediately or to give them too much personal information, that’s a red flag.

Trust your gut. If anything appears rushed or doesn’t make sense, stop and think about it again. It’s more important to protect yourself than to quickly close a business.
